Abstract

The purpose of the research is to analyse forced air cooling of a solar electric vehicle battery. Due to the conditions of safe battery performance, it is obligatory to keep its temperature under 45°C, so cooling should be provided. The battery pack is assembled of 420 battery cells with square pitch. At normal operating conditions of the solar car a forced air cooling thermal calculation is performed. Hydraulic calculation is carried out. The air pressure loss magnitude is calculated. A comparison of the geometric parameters of the corridor beam is presented. Based on a steady-state heat transfer analysis and hydraulic calculation, suitable airflow parameters and battery pack layout are selected.
